Abstract: A hub is configured to provide voice control without assistance from a remote system, which allows the hub to provide a user with the ability to control second devices in an environment by issuing voice commands, even when the hub is unable to communicate with the remote system over a wide area network (e.g., the Internet). The hub is also configured to execute rules without assistance from the remote system, which allows the hub to execute rules, even when the hub is unable to communicate with the remote system over a wide area network (e.g., the Internet).

Abstract: Traditional home-automation systems utilize a single hub for controlling secondary devices within a home. The techniques described herein, meanwhile, utilize multiple hubs within the environment and/or located remotely from the environment. For instance, an environment may include multiple electronic devices, each configured to control one or more secondary devices within the environment. In addition, a remote service may be configured to control one or more secondary devices within the environment. As such, each controlling device stores and executes an instance of a control engine, rather than relying on a single instance of a control engine located at a single controlling hub.

Abstract: This disclosure is directed to facilitating voice and video communication between users independent of a location or a device. A communication request can specify users, who may be identified and located in their respective environments. For example, users can be identified and located using facial recognition imaging techniques and/or by monitoring a radio frequency (RF) signal associated with a device that is carried or worn by a user. After determining a location of a user, individual devices can be configured as a functionally grouped device to allow the users to communicate. For example, capabilities of a television, microphone, speaker, and imaging device can be combined to allow a video communication between users. Further, as a user moves around his or her environment, the location of the user can be tracked and additional functionally grouped devices can be provided for seamless communication.
